Answer:

The y-intercept of the function is (0,-2). The graph passing though the points (0,-2) and
(-(2)/(3),0) .

Explanation:

The given function is


3x+y=-2

Rewrite the above equation in slope intercept form.


y=-3x-2

So, the slope of the function is -3. It means the value of y decrease by 3 as the value of x increased by 1.

Substitute x=0 in the above equation, to find the y-intercept.


3(0)+y=-2


0+y=-2


y=-2

Therefore the y-intercept of the function is (0,-2).

Put y=0 in the given function to find the x-intercept.


3x+(0)=-2


x=(-2)/(3)

Therefore the x-intercept of the function is
(-(2)/(3),0) .

Therefore the y-intercept of the function is (0,-2). The graph passing though the points (0,-2) and
(-(2)/(3),0) .
